摘要
The objective of this work is to outline a reference framework that allows us to know what are the types and elements that comprise a program based on Artificial Intelligence (AI), which will allow us to formulate application proposals in the field of library science and studies. of the information. Although reflection and analysis on the use of AI began a long time ago, there are no cases of concrete applications in this field. The use and application of AI is already common in many of the applications and tasks that we carry out daily, although we have not realized it. The intention here is to analyze the use of AI from a process of application and continuity, which allows us to take advantage of them as tools, without their implementation leading us to think that control of some professional activities will be lost or, where appropriate, there will be a replacement by programs that automate them. The proposal then is to focus on the possibilities offered by AI in the library field and information studies from an irruption paradigm that leads to continuity in the search for applications that support the librarian profession and research in this field. Likewise, recognize the skills that information professionals acquire in the face of contexts and application possibilities.
